### Changelog — Soft deletes, key rotation

Quick note for support: we rotated the signing key used by the Ordervault purge job after the soft-delete rework on the orders table. Old key is dead — any restore scripts still using it will fail verification. Update your saved tooling configs. The new key you should be using going forward is right here.

deploy key for fafof-yaguf: bky4_zHj6

Ticket: VAULT-LOCKED — Brindlequeue compaction stalled

The Brindlequeue broker's log compaction job halted because the segment-key vault auto-locked after three failed token refreshes. Compaction backlog is growing roughly 2 GB/hour on the orders topic; no consumer impact yet. To resume, unseal the vault on the primary broker node and restart the compactor. Unseal it with the recovery passphrase provided below.

vault phrase of yaguf-hahaf = druath-holix

Context: the Harwick session service refreshes tokens twice per cycle due to a race in the Pellgrove client. Until the fix lands, expect ~1.8x auth traffic. Plan headroom accordingly — the token cache and refresh workers are the bottleneck, not the DB. Don't resize the fleet without checking with Odile first. Current limits are pinned to these values.

constants for yaduf-fahag:
BUDGETS = {
    "kelix": 528,
    "briwyn": 734,
}

This page summarises the proposed renewal of the Keldrick Components agreement for the board's review. The current contract covers precision fittings for the Aldmere assembly plant and expires in four months. Keldrick has offered a two-year extension with a 3% annual escalator, capacity guarantees, and penalty clauses for late shipments. Procurement assessed two alternative suppliers; neither matched the quality record or lead times. Managers should treat the strategic context in the note below as strictly confidential.

board note of tagug-hahag: Praionax Logistics is in early talks to buy Julaxek Group for about $36.3 million. The Julmir launch date is March 1, and nothing goes to the press before then.